Property Details for 33 Milano Ave, Stirling

33 Milano Ave, Stirling is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2008. The property has a land size of 420m2 and floor size of 257m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in July 2019.

About Stirling 6021

The size of Stirling is approximately 4.9 square kilometres. It has 27 parks covering nearly 16.4% of total area. The population of Stirling in 2016 was 9676 people. By 2021 the population was 10165 showing a population growth of 5.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Stirling is 40-49 years. Households in Stirling are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Stirling work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 82.80% of the homes in Stirling were owner-occupied compared with 81.80% in 2016.

Stirling has 4,575 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Stirling have seen a 89.56%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 96.33% increase. As at 31 March 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Stirling is $1,509,823 while the median value for Units is $825,730.
  • Houses have a median rent of $900 while Units have a median rent of $720.
